Taking care with your words is more than being precise, it’s about understanding communicated context. While phrases like “the last one” insinuate something is the remaining scraps, saying “the only one” denotes exclusivity. Our expert, BJ Stringham of UWM Men’s Shop and Selling Is…, explains that luxury customers want to know what you can do for them and not what you can’t, understanding the difference between verbiage that elevates or demotes your inventory is critical.
